Continuity and separation for pointwise-symmetric isotonic closure functions

General Topology 2007-05-23 v1

Abstract

In this paper, we show that a pointwise-symmetric isotonic closure function is uniquely determined by the pairs of sets it separates. We then show that when the closure function of the domain is isotonic and the closure function of the codomain is isotonic and pointwise-symmetric, functions which separate only those pairs of sets which are already separated are continuous.
